    Let's compare GXY to Lithium America's who has partnered with Ganfeng. Minar Exar the operating company was 37.5% owned by SQM and SQM also held 25% of LAC stock. Ganfeng bought the SQM shareholding in Minar Exar and LAC. Recently they increased the shareholding in Minar Exar to 50% by injecting $160 million into LAC and expanding the LiOH production from 25k tons to 40k tons. The stock price of LAC has moved from a low of US$2.73 to a high of $4.80 per share. The resource size is now estimated at 17.9 million tones - a limitless resource. It will allow the company to keep on expanding into the future.
